I started with a Mr. Beer kit that I got from my sister in law as a Christmas gift 5 years ago. I made a LOT of beer with it over the next year and a half that followed. I was buying bulk LME, hops, grains, etc from my LHBS and brewing it in the little Mr. Beer keg for quite a while before I finally went with a normal sized setup. It was shortly thereafter (3 months?) that I went full blown - corny kegs, mini-mashes then AG.

Don't knock Mr. Beer. I owe it a lot. It was what got me hooked, and there are a lot of others around too.
